TIOBE 於今日公佈了2011年12月程式語言排行榜。雖然前三的位置還是Java、C 和 C++,但是第三位置恐將易主。
從2001年開始,TIOBE指數排行榜第三的這個位置,C++程式語言一直坐的比較穩定。雖然Perl、Visual Basic和PHP曾經也位居第三,但它們堅持的時間僅有數月。現如今,C#就要叩響第三位置的大門了(C#和C++之間的Ratings差距不到0.05%)。這又將是一場硬仗了,我們將在未來數月內看到結果了。
編注:C#是微軟推出的一種基於.NET框架的、物件導向的高階程式語言。C#由C語言和C++派生而來,繼承了其強大的效能,同時又以.NET 框架類庫作為基礎,擁有類似Visual Basic的快速開發能力。C#由安德斯·海爾斯伯格主持開發,微軟在2000年釋出了這種語言。
此外,Objective-C在本期中又上升至第5位,上個月是第6位。Logo語言從業上月的第21位升至第18位。
2011年12月程式語言排行榜 Top 20 具體榜單:
2011年12月程式語言排行榜前10位的長期走勢圖:
2011年11月程式語言排行榜21至50位排名:
2011年之前的年度程式語言
【說明】:TIOBE 程式語言社群排行榜是程式語言流行趨勢的一個指標,每月更新。這份排行榜排名基於網際網路上有經驗的程式設計師、課程和第三方廠商的數量。排名使用著名的搜尋引擎(諸如 Google、 MSN 、雅虎)以及 Wikipedia 和 YouTube 進行計算。請注意這個排行榜只是反映某個程式語言的熱門程度,並不能說明一門程式語言好不好,或者一門語言所編寫的程式碼數量多少。
這個排行榜可以用來考查你的程式設計技能是否與時俱進,也可以在開始開發新系統時選擇語言時用來進行策略性的決策。
Tiobe 英文原文:http://www.tiobe.com/index.php/content/paperinfo/tpci/index.html